Output b96b7484ef599e5adf4fb9235966853d6d22b951e08f1790fef84f77f2859f04:2

value
127153852
script pubkey
OP_0 OP_PUSHBYTES_20 a3bce37d64e4ce397b49b2bb9ba71b01c790807c
address
tb1q5w7wxltyun8rj76fk2aehfcmq8repqru44an43
transaction
b96b7484ef599e5adf4fb9235966853d6d22b951e08f1790fef84f77f2859f04
confirmations
68946
spent
true